Abstract
In a method for the adaptive automatic control of position-adjustable drives, optimized parameters are determined from the drive motion, wherein the optimized parameters are stored with corrected parameters entered into data memory storage. In order to avoid in a method of this kind, involving a reduction of the cycle times, an overshooting in the target position, even in case of non-cyclical positioning sequences, a drive distance, determinant for an operational course, is determined between its stop points and is subdivided into calculated, consecutively numbered distance zones or angle zones and these numbers of system zones or numbers of angle zones are stored in a data memory storage. With the aid of the thus determined distance zones or angle zones, the values describing the drive motions are determined and are sub-divided in each case into a consecutively numbered zone system and are stored in a data memory storage. A data address is calculated from the number of a zone of a first zone system and from the number of a zone of at least a second zone system.
